Report: Juventus want Chelsea's Ramires to replace Paul Pogba or Arturo Vidal

Italian champions Juventus are linked with a move for Chelsea midfielder Ramires, with the Brazilian reportedly seen as a replacement for Paul Pogba or Arturo Vidal.

Italian giants Juventus are keen to sign Chelsea midfielder Ramires as they fear they will lose Paul Pogba and Arturo Vidal to Manchester United.

The Daily Star claims that Chelsea could be tempted into selling the Brazilian international for £12m in either January or at the end of the season, although there remains a possibility that he could be involved in a swap deal with Pogba, who is of interest to Jose Mourinho's side.

Pogba, 21, has been repeatedly linked with a return to Old Trafford, while Louis van Gaal's side were rumoured to close to signing Vidal on a number of occasions last summer.

Ramires has largely lost out to Cesc Fabregas and Nemanja Matic in the fight for regular action in Chelsea's central midfield this season, which is why Mourinho may be willing to cash in.

The 27-year-old has made 17 appearances for the Blues this season.
